To undecorate or not to undecorate
I have pondered and played with the idea that we should be undecorating maximized windows.  On my netbook it really does help with screen real estate and makes the interface feel more integrated.  Well I have been chatting with some folks on #gnome-shell and reading some of the bugs filed against this subject.  Well I have finally come up with a solution I ultimately like.
I believe that maximized windows should be turned into border-only windows.  This allows the metacity theme to specifically say what to and how to draw the border of the window only when it is maximized.  One theme can cram the menubar right up against the Activities button, while another one can make a nice large strip the size of a normal window border, title and all.  Everyone can have it their way, just like Burger King.
I will post how all this can be accomplished at a later time, after I push the code to my repos.  For the short term to help you decipher my ramblings, here is a screenie.
posted on
Monday, September 21, 2009